Hydrophobic modification of a PVDF hollow fiber membrane by plasma activation and silane grafting for membrane distillation
Polyvinylidene fluoride (PVDF) hollow fibers were hydrophobically modified using a simple and scalable method of plasma activation and silane grafting.
